The Hidden Threat in Your Medicine Cabinet: Why Cortizone 10 Destroys Tattoos

When the peeling phase reaches its peak, the intense urge to scratch is a natural biological signal. It indicates that the stratum corneum (the outermost layer of skin) is regenerating while the dermis heals underneath. To combat the discomfort, many immediately apply a thick layer of Cortizone 10. Because it is highly effective at eliminating rashes and minor skin irritations, it seems like a logical choice. However, dermatologists and veteran tattoo artists strongly warn against this practice.

The active ingredient in Cortizone 10 is hydrocortisone, a topical corticosteroid designed to restrict blood vessels and drastically reduce inflammation. While a reduction in inflammation sounds beneficial for a fresh wound, inflammation is actually a critical, mandatory phase of the tattoo healing process. Your body must send blood flow and immune cells to the area to successfully trap the heavy metal and pigment particles. By artificially shutting off this biological response, you leave the pigment suspended in a volatile state.

Furthermore, topical steroids are clinically known to cause skin atrophy, or thinning of the skin. When hydrocortisone weakens the newly forming epidermal barrier, the structural integrity of the skin collapses. The ink, which requires a firm matrix of collagen and healthy tissue to remain stationary, suddenly has room to drift, bleed, and spread, completely destroying the sharp boundaries of your design.

The Microscopic Battlefield: The Science of Ink Spread

To truly grasp the damage caused by Cortizone 10, you must understand the mechanics of phagocytosis. When a tattoo needle deposits ink into the dermis, your body perceives the pigment as a foreign invader. White blood cells, specifically specialized cells called macrophages, rush to the site to consume the foreign particles. Because the ink particles are too large for the macrophages to digest and carry away, these cells become stuck. They essentially swallow the ink and die in place, forming a permanent microscopic wall that holds the pigment exactly where the artist placed it.

When you apply a hydrocortisone cream like Cortizone 10, you administer a powerful immunosuppressant directly to the battlefield. The medication artificially paralyzes the macrophages, halting the crucial process of phagocytosis. Without the protective barrier of these white blood cells trapping the pigment, the liquid ink remains highly mobile within the dermal layer. As the skin moves, stretches, and sheds during the peeling phase, the untethered ink drifts freely through the interstitial fluid.

The Science-Backed Protocol for Peeling Ink Rescue

The peeling phase demands hydration, breathability, and absolute patience. Rather than chemically suppressing the itch, you must support the skin’s natural regeneration. Experts advise using specific, gentle alternatives that soothe the nerve endings without altering your immune response.

Actionable Dosing and Application Rules

When the itching becomes unbearable, temperature manipulation is your safest tool. Wash the tattoo with lukewarm water—exactly between 85 and 90 degrees Fahrenheit. Water that is too hot will scald the fresh skin and extract pigment, while freezing water shocks the tissue. Gently pat the area completely dry with a lint-free paper towel.

Next, apply a high-quality, breathable moisturizer. The precise “dosing” is critical here: use no more than a dime-sized amount (approximately 0.5 grams) for a palm-sized tattoo. Massage it gently until there is no glossy residue left on the surface. The skin should look nourished, but not shiny. Over-moisturizing creates a swampy environment that leads to bubbling and ink rejection.
